FL S1496
Bill
AI Summary
-
Prohibits state and local law enforcement from transferring property seized under state law to federal agencies for federal forfeiture under the Controlled Substances Act.
-
Requires law enforcement participating in joint task forces with the Federal Government to transfer seized property worth $100,000 or less (excluding contraband value) to state prosecutors for state law forfeiture proceedings.
-
Prevents agencies from accepting forfeiture proceeds from the Federal Government if federal law prohibits transfer to state authorities and forces federal forfeiture instead.
-
Allows agencies to transfer property valued over $100,000 to the Federal Government for federal forfeiture proceedings.
-
Does not restrict law enforcement seizure authority or prevent federal agencies acting independently from seizing property and pursuing federal forfeiture.
